This Saturday, May 7th brings one of the the finest things that I have ever been a part of at Franklin High School. The Senior Citizen's Prom (SCP). At this point in my career, I am no longer really involved, but let me share with you what a great event it is!
When I started at Franklin 15 years ago, the SCP was a small event. Between 50 and 100 Senior Citizen's were invited to dinner and dancing in the Franklin gym. Now, there are usually between 200 and 300 guests! The Franklin SGA provides the wait staff (and dance partners) and the Jazz Band provides the entertainment. For 12 years, I directed the Jazz Band at the event and for 7 years I sponsored the SGA. Every year there was at least one great, unique, incredibly positiveย moment.
